  • Xhorhas
    Xhorhas lies in the expansive wastes and turbulent badlands of eastern Wynandir in Wildemount. The northern lands of Xhorhas are ruled by the Kryn Dynasty, which is centered around the ruins of Ghor Dranas (now known as Rosohna), a former city of the Betrayer Gods during the Age of Arcanum. The Dynasty is ruled by the Empress Leylas Kryn. The southern portions of Xhorhas consist mostly of awful marshes.

Like many of the heroic legends that echo throughout the annals of Exandrian history, this tale begins in peace—or what passes for peace in Jigow at festival time. Goblin children run through the streets, screaming with mirth, while orcs, humans, drow, and people of countless other folk clink tankards, hurl hatchets at targets, stuff their faces with meat pies, and plunge into the frigid waters of the Ifolon River—all in the name of friendly competition.   The characters are in Jigow during the city's annual Festival of Merit. Though they are the protagonists of this story, today they are but a small handful of excited festivalgoers amid a merry throng. Many of the Xhorhasians present are famed warriors, skilled athletes, cunning con artists, and talented arcanists. Among those taking part in the festivities are the characters' rivals, another group of adventurers whose fates are entwined with the characters.
